Attic window installation services involve fitting new or replacement windows into the attic space of a property. This process typically includes measuring the opening, selecting appropriate window styles, and ensuring proper installation to create a secure and functional opening. Properly installed attic windows can improve natural light, enhance ventilation, and contribute to the overall comfort of a home. Local contractors experienced in attic window installation can help ensure the job is done correctly, providing a seamless fit that complements the property's design.

One of the main problems attic window installation helps address is poor insulation and inadequate ventilation. Attics that lack proper windows can become excessively hot in the summer or cold during winter, leading to increased energy costs and discomfort. Additionally, outdated or damaged windows may allow drafts, moisture, or pests to enter the attic space. Installing new, well-sealed windows can reduce these issues, making the attic more energy-efficient and protecting the rest of the home from potential damage caused by moisture or pests.

The overview below groups typical Attic Window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Peabody, MA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or attic window repairs or replacements range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the window size and extent of work needed.

Standard Installation - Replacing or installing new attic windows usually costs between $1,000 and $3,000 for most homes. Larger, more complex projects can reach $4,000 or more, especially with custom features or difficult access.

Full Attic Window Replacement - Complete replacement of multiple attic windows in a home often ranges from $3,500 to $8,000. These projects tend to be on the higher end when multiple windows or specialized materials are involved.

Custom or Large-Scale Projects - Extensive attic window upgrades or custom installations can exceed $10,000, though such projects are less common and typically involve high-end materials or unique architectural features.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are attic window installation services? Attic window installation involves adding or replacing windows in the attic space to improve natural light, ventilation, or energy efficiency. Local contractors can assess your attic and recommend suitable window options based on your needs.

How do attic windows benefit a home? Installing attic windows can increase natural light, enhance airflow, and improve overall attic comfort. Skilled service providers can help determine the best window types to suit your attic's structure and your preferences.

What types of attic windows are available? Common options include skylights, roof windows, and dormer windows. Local service providers can advise on the most appropriate type for your attic based on its design and your goals.

Can attic window installation be customized for different attic shapes? Yes, local contractors can customize installation solutions to fit various attic configurations, ensuring proper fit and function regardless of the attic’s size or shape.
